Marine Corps Pfc. Jack O. Rosencranz, center, ammo man, Weapons Company, 1st Battalion, 6th Marine Regiment, 2nd Marine Division (MARDIV), mentally prepares for the night rappel at landing zone sardine rock while participating in a basic mountain course, during Mountain Exercise 5-15 at the Marine Corps Mountain Warfare Training Center, Bridgeport, Calif., Sept. 7, 2015. Marines participate in a month-long field exercise focusing on core mission essential tasks such as assault climbing, animal packing and small unit movements, to strengthen expeditionary high altitude warfare tactics in a mountainous environment against a hybrid threat, as they prepare for world-wide deployment. ( Marine Corps photo by Cpl. Kelly L. Street, 2D MARDIV COMCAM/Released)
